Riccobono, John; Henderson, Louise B.; Burkheimer, Graham J.; Place, Carol; Levinsohn, Jay R. – National Center for Education Statistics, 1981
The National Longitudinal Study (NLS) of the High School Class of 1972 is a large-scale long-term survey effort supported by the National Center for Education Statistics (NCES), Office of the Assistant Secretary for Educational Research and Improvement in the U.S. Department of Education. NLS is designed to provide statistics on a national sample…
